Involved in mitochondrial metabolism by regulating the balance between mitochondrial fusion and fission. May act as a regulator of mitochondrial fission that promotes DNM1L-dependent fission through activation of DNM1L. May be involved in peroxisome organization.

TMEM135 also known as Transmembrane Protein 135 has a molecular mass of approximately 50 kDa. This protein is expressed in multiple tissues with high levels found in adipose tissue and heart. It functions mechanically by regulating lipid metabolism and its activity is associated with mitochondria. TMEM135 helps maintain mitochondrial dynamics including fusion and fission processes which are critical for proper energy homeostasis in cells.
TMEM135 participates in energy balance and lipid metabolism. This protein does not function alone; it is part of complexes involving mitochondrial membranes. Within these complexes TMEM135 helps orchestrate the metabolism of lipids impacting overall energy distribution in cells. Its role extends to regulating oxidative stress suggesting it plays a part in cellular responses to metabolic changes.
TMEM135 functions contribute to the mitochondrial apoptosis pathway and the peroxisome proliferator-activated receptor (PPAR) signaling pathway. These pathways are essential in controlling cell viability and energy metabolism respectively. TMEM135 interacts with proteins like DRP1 and PGC-1α which further help in mitochondrial division and energy metabolism regulation reflecting its importance in cellular energetics.
TMEM135 displays implications in metabolic syndrome and cardiovascular disease. Its influence on lipid metabolism and mitochondrial function links it to these conditions. In metabolic syndrome altered function of TMEM135 may affect PGC-1α involved in the regulation of glucose and lipid homeostasis. In cardiovascular disease disrupted mitochondrial dynamics due to TMEM135 dysfunction can lead DRP1-driven imbalances resulting in compromised heart function.
